About Orion Real Estate Services

Orion Real Estate Services is a nationwide Multi-Family Real Estate Management company with extensive experience in Conventional,Tax Credit and Section 8 Subsidies. We manage over 25,000 units nationwide and our background in managing for a diverse group of owners enables Orion to provide the personalized service necessary to meet the goals and objectives of each owner.

?I?m definitely buying something tonight,? said Lisa Nord, an elementary-school social worker in Manhattan. Ron Barranco of Staten Island gestured at a table covered in DVDs. ?Would you like them all?? he asked his wife, Joanne Barranco. ?Get them.?

The heyday of Jack LaLanne and Jane Fonda may have gone the way of leg warmers and Betamax, but fitness videos have not only endured, they are back in vogue. During the recession, the fitness DVD industry has thrived as consumers opted for $15 videos instead of gym memberships, according to the research firm IbisWorld, which says that fitness DVD production revenue jumped 12.6 percent in 2012, to $264.5 million.

Joni Olseen, 58, who works in marketing in Minneapolis, has amassed a collection of about 100 fitness DVDs. ?You?re working out on your own terms,? Ms. Olseen said. ?I?m in as good shape now as when I used to go to the gym.?

And the programs have never before been so intense. (Try doing P90X after eating Cheerios.) Hilary Raupp, 40, had grown bored of her gym. But ?I wasn?t looking for a Jane Fonda riff,? said Ms. Raupp, a homemaker who lives in Doylestown, Pa. ?I was looking for a real program.? So she bought ?Insanity,? an extreme interval-training DVD series that she said cost $180.

?I love it,? Ms. Raupp said, and since her old gym cost $100 a month for both her and husband, plus $8 to $25 more when they took a class, ?we saved money by month three.?

You might think that working out at home without a trainer would lead to more injuries, but Dr. Thomas M. Best, a director of the division of sports medicine at Ohio State, said no evidence supports that, though he stressed that if you have a condition like heart disease or diabetes, you should check with a doctor before beginning an at-home program.

Offering further credence to the genre, professional instructors and gyms, rather than models and actresses, are increasingly headlining videos. This month, Canyon Ranch began selling its first fitness DVD, ?Canyon Ranch: Strong Sculpted? ($16.99), set amid cactuses in the Tucson desert. ?We really just wanted to be able to offer an opportunity for individuals to have the experience of Canyon Ranch that don?t have the financial ability to come,? said Heather Schmidt, a fitness instructor at the ranch, who is also in the new video.

This summer, Tracy Anderson, who has helped sculpture the bodies of Madonna, Nicole Richie and Jennifer Lopez, will introduce a series for pregnant women. (She?s had T-shirts made up that read: ?Staying in is the new going out in fitness.?)

It will share shelf space with ?Exhale: Core Fusion 30 Day Sculpt? from Exhale Spa; ?Rhythmica: Dance Cardio Party? from Marc Santa Maria, the regional director of group fitness for Crunch New York; a popular series of Bollywood-theme video workouts from Hemalayaa, an instructor whose emphasis is on having fun; and ?Bethenny?s Skinnygirl Workout? from Bethenny Frankel, the reality-TV star, and the yoga instructor Mike McArdle. And Ms. Fonda, the veteran, last year came out with fitness DVDs for baby boomers.

Industry executives are also beginning to offer live-streaming and on-demand subscription services. Bill Sondheim, president of Gaiam, one of the largest domestic producers and distributors of fitness DVDs, which is based in Louisville, Colo., last year introduced GaiamTV, costing $9.95 a month for unlimited access to more than 500 fitness videos.

Of all the genres available, yoga is the most popular, according to IbisWorld. That?s not surprising given the variety of styles, Mr. McArdle said.

Mr. McArdle met Ms. Frankel several years ago when she was taking his yoga class on the Upper East Side, long before she was a cast member of ?The Real Housewives of New York,? and he has since trained her privately. He says that at-home practice has its advantages: ?It brings you in touch with the solemnity and the quiet in your own space.?

Including trainers could improve customers? perception of celebrity workout videos. ?People don?t think they?re a serious program,? said Jill Ross, an owner of Collage Video, based in Minneapolis, which sells more than 2,000 titles, up from about 150 when it was founded in 1987.

Mr. Sondheim of Gaiam agreed. Instructors like Rodney Yee and Mari Winsor are more popular with customers, he said, than Kim Kardashian, with whom Gaiam made a workout DVD.

Perhaps because celebrities covet privacy, though, some of them use fitness DVDs. Ms. Anderson said that Gwyneth Paltrow, her student and business partner, and Ms. Lopez both used DVDs when beginning her program. ?Gwyneth was like the worst dancer in the entire world,? Ms. Anderson said, ?and now she?s great.?

Even devoted gymgoers use DVDs to supplement workouts. ?I do it on days that I can?t motivate myself to get out and go,? said Lauren Ramakrishna, 27, a Web editor who relies on ?Biggest Loser,? Jillian Michaels, Bob Harper and ?Insanity? DVDs when she can?t make it from her Jersey City apartment to a nearby New York Sports Club. ?It?s really about keeping things interesting and different.?

Brammo Empulse and Empulse R finally unveiled: 100-mph speeds and raised prices

Brammo Empulse and Empulse R finally unveiled: 100-mph speeds and raised prices

Brammo has suffered some major setbacks in getting its latest Empulse electric motorcycle to market, but the company has stuck to its revised launch date: it unveiled the 2013 model last night. The key specs haven't changed during the delay -- we're still looking at a six-speed gearbox, a max speed of 100 mph and a fast-recharge time of 3.5 hours -- but the price has jumped from $14,000 to $16,995. There's also the Empluse R, a more premium model that will go on sale for $18,995 in June. The main difference between the base model and the R is the material: the Empulse has a plastic body, while the R uses carbon fiber. Breastfeeding Group on Time Cover: Way to Be!


The Time Magazine breastfeeding cover and story on attachment parenting are A-O-K with at least one major organization, despite the ruckus it caused.

Bettina Forbes, co-founder of Best for Babes - an advocacy group dedicated to educating moms about breastfeeding - defended the controversial image.

Forbes says three is NOT too old to be breastfeeding, and that while she'd have preferred a celebrity like Jennifer Garner on the cover, it's still great.

Attachment Parenting Time Cover

"We understand that Americans are uncomfortable with [the Time cover]," she told TMZ.

"However, in other cultures where babies wean themselves normally, usually somewhere around age three or four, it is perfectly acceptable."

"Think of it this way - some cultures have been drinking green tea for millennia, yet only recently has it become popular in the United States once the health benefits were more understood and it was popularized by marketing."

"Breastfeeding is the same thing," she argues, since "it is accepted and valued in many cultures, but not yet fully in the U.S."

"We're happy with anything that is an appealing image, provokes conversation, and ultimately desensitizes people to breastfeeding."

USPS goes postal on lithium ion batteries, refuses to ship smartphones overseas

Image

The USPS has announced that it'll refuse to ship any gear containing lithium ion batteries overseas. The postal service believes combusting power packs have caused two fatal cargo plane crashes since 2006 -- hence the ban, which takes effect from May 16th. Anyone wishing to ship the latest tech to those living or serving overseas will have to use another shipping company -- although the ban might be relaxed in 2013, once safety testing has been carried out.

Isis bolsters its mobile wallet with American Express cards

The carrier-backed Isis mobile payment service added a batch of new financial partners earlier this year, and it's now back with another fairly big addition. The venture announced today that it has brought American Express' various credit card offerings into the fold (including the company's own mobile-linked Serve cards), which will let users of those cards load them into the Isis app and make payments with their NFC-equipped smartphone -- when the service begins its rollout this summer, that is. As you may recall, American Express itself had already signed on as an Isis partner last year, but this is the first time that the company has committed to tying its cards to the platform -- which is a rather important little detail.

Beastie Boys' Ad-Rock Pays Tribute To Adam Yauch

'Saturday Night Live,' Dalai Lama, Thom Yorke and fun. also honor Beasties rapper MCA.
By Gil Kaufman


Michael 'Mike D' Diamond, Adam 'Ad-Rock' Horovitz and Adam 'MCA' Yauch of The Beastie Boys
Photo: WireImage

Two days after losing his life-long friend and band mate of 30 years, Adam "MCA" Yauch
, Beastie Boys rapper Adam "Ad-Rock" Horovitz posted a heartfelt note on the band's Tumblr page about his late comrade.

"As you can imagine, s--- is just fkd up right now," he wrote in the blog, which was accompanied by a picture of a hand with the message, "PWR 2 MCA" in front of a bank of CDs. "But I wanna say thank you to all our
friends and family (which are kinda one in the same) for all the love and support.
I'm glad to know that all the love that Yauch has put out into the world is coming right back at him."

Yauch, who died at age 47 on Friday after a three-year battle with cancer, was shouted out by many of his friends, admirers and acts he'd influenced over the weekend. Fun. threw in a verse of "Sabotage" as part of their encore at Washington D.C.'s 9:30 Club on Friday night and "Saturday Night Live" played a clip of the group's 1994 performance of "Sure Shot" on the show featuring Rihanna
 as a musical guest. HBO dedicated the broadcast of last month's Rock and Roll Hall of Fame induction ceremony into its broadcast of the proceedings, where the B-Boys were inducted as only the third rap group to enter the the Hall.

Among the luminaries weighing in was exiled Tibetan Buddhist leader the Dalai Lama, who released a statement in which he said, "Adam had helped us raise awareness on the plight of the Tibetan people by organizing various freedom Tibet concerts and he will be remembered by his holiness and the Tibetan people." Yauch, a Buddhist who was behind the landmark all-star Tibetan Freedom concerts
 of the late 1990s, was blessed by the Dalai Lama last year.

MTV News also took to the airwaves to express our appreciation for the influential artist with the one-hour special "Adam Yauch: Remembering a Beastie Boy,"
during which we reflected on the legendary MC's career and the indelible mark he made on music as a whole, as well as on society.

Kim Gordon, former bassist for Sonic Youth, who were big supporters of the Tibetan Freedom shows, issued a statement to England's New Musical Express, in which she praised Yauch's lyrical abilities, "He told me once that he really liked the lyrics to [Sonic Youth's] 'Bull In The Heather'. It surprised me that he had even listened to it. It meant a lot to me that he went out of his way to tell me that, coming from such a great rapper and lyricist."

Another Tibetan Freedom supporter and performer, Radiohead's Thom Yorke, posted a remembrance on the band's website, in which he wrote, "I was very sad to hear the news of Adam Yauch's death yesterday.
 We looked up to the Beastie Boys a lot when we were starting out and how they maintained artistic control making wicked records but still were on a major label, and the Tibetan Freedom Concerts they organized had a very big influence on me personally and the way Adam conducted himself and dealt with it all impressed me a lot. He was a mellow and v smart guy. May he rest in peace."

The tributes followed earlier ones from the likes of Madonna
, the B-Boys' longtime DJ, Mix Master Mike and Justin Timberlake
 as well as in-concert shout-outs from Coldplay and the Red Hot Chili Peppers.

Hands-on with Edgewater's WiFi3

Image

Edgewater may not be a familiar name for even the most tech savvy, but its WiFi3 chipset is poised to propel the wireless industry beyond the limits of traditional access point tech. Aiming to leap past the low power solutions provided by the likes of Cisco, the company's developed a proprietary standard that delivers multiple channels per radio -- three channels over 2.4GHz in the showfloor demo -- versus the typical single channel currently employed. The chipset's not necessarily an end consumer product as it's intended for use by carriers, enterprise and ISPs, but it does stand to clear up the clutter when network congestion gets unwieldy. New 802.1aq standard promises to improve Ethernet efficiency

New 802.1aq standard promises to improve Ethernet efficiency

Yesterday the IEEE announced an update to the 802.11 WiFi standard, and today it's promptly moving on to the Ethernet side of things. The association just approved the 802.1aq Shortest Path Bridging standard, which will streamline the management and build-out of networks by using the latest-gen VLAN with a higher service capacity. Basically, a larger scale for more efficiency and less errors. Head past the break for the full presser.

HTC One X kernel source code released

Android Central

We're already starting to see a a fairly large selection of custom ROMs for HTC's new hero device, the One X. And development work is sure to be accelerated with the release of the kernel source for the Tegra 3- powered international variant, as is required under the open source rules. The code, which weighs around 111MB, is available for software version 1.26 and 1.28 on a variety of unlocked and branded versions of the One X.

We've yet to see kernel source appearing for the other three HTC One phones -- the One S, One V and One XL (aka AT&T One X) -- but with the appearance of code for the One X today, we'd expect it to land sooner rather than later.

Gogo grabs 1MHz spectrum from JetBlue subsidiary LiveTV, beefs up in-flight bandwidth

Gogo grabs 1MHz spectrum from JetBlue subsidiary LiveTV, beefs up its in-flight bandwidthIn-flight internet provider Gogo's been increasing its domestic presence of late, so it makes sense for the company to snag some additional spectrum as well. Its new wireless license is for a chunk of 1 MHz spectrum that Gogo got from Live TV, the subsidiary of JetBlue that handles all of that airline's in-air entertainment and communications services. Gogo's new spectrum will augment its existing Air-to-Ground network here in the US -- pending FCC approval, of course -- and provide road (sky?) warriors with a bit more bandwidth once above 10,000 feet. For all you jet-setters, we should mention that your Gulfstream's Airfone bill will be going to Gogo from now on, as LiveTV tossed the venerable voice service in the deal, too.
